If Dyer County was riding high off their 7-1 takedown of Spring Hill last Thursday, their most recent game may have dampened their spirits a bit. The Dyer County Choctaws suffered a rough 8-2 defeat at the hands of the Wilson Central Wildcats on Friday.
Dyer County saw four different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was John Smith, who went 1-for-2 with a stolen base, a double, and an RBI.
Dyer County's loss ended a four-game streak of away wins and brought them to 5-5. As for Wilson Central, the win was the fifth in a row for them, bringing their record for this year to 8-2.
Dyer County is on the road again on Saturday to play Science Hill at 10:00 a.m. Dyer County's pitching crew has only allowed 3.4 runs per game this season, so Science Hill's hitters will have their work cut out for them. As for Wilson Central, they will head out on the road to challenge Providence Christian Academy at 3:00 p.m. on Saturday.
